Eitel
EYE-tel
Eitel is a boy’s name of Germanic origin, meaning “Eitel is a German name, a diminutive of names beginning with 'Edel-', meaning 'noble'.”, and peaked in popularity in 1916.

The Story of Eitel
This name, once a mark of distinction among the nobility, carries an echo of honor that still resonates today.
Eitel is a German name, a diminutive derived from older Germanic names beginning with the element 'Edel-', meaning 'noble'. It was once a title of respect, signifying high birth and honorable character among the old Germanic peoples.
